Ranking of Oklahoma Counties By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Population in 2012
Updated on June 18, 2025.
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2012, among all Oklahoma counties, Oklahoma County had the highest number of people who identified their ethnicity as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ander (443), followed by Tulsa County (233), and Comanche County (106).
